    Ben Smythe vanished at around 7pm on Sunday after leaving a friend's home in Riddfield Road, Bromford.</p>

    But he was found safe on Monday afternoon about three miles from his home in the Kingstanding area of the city shortly after 2.30pm on Monday.</p>

    West Midlands Police said Ben has been reunited with his parents but is being interviewed by specially-trained officers to find out what had happened to him.</p>

    Officers had conducted searches of the Bromford area overnight after Ben's family raised the alarm.</p>

    A police helicopter was also called in to help the search as police carried out house-to-house enquiries.</p>
